作为现代移动应用开发的重要技术之一,J2ME已经成为越来越多开发者必须要学习的技能之一。针对初学者而言,J2ME的学习过程实际并不简单,尤其是对于那些以其他编程语言为基础的开发者而言,这一点尤为明显。不过,没有必要担心,因为在这篇文章中,我们将深入探讨J2ME教程,为准备学习J2ME的开发者们提供详尽的指导和建议。
首先,我们要深入了解J2ME技术在现代移动应用开发中的作用。J2ME是Java 2 Platform, Micro Edition(Java 2微版平台)的缩写,是一种轻量级的Java技术,主要适用于具有内存和处理能力限制的移动设备。而随着智能手机的发展,J2ME开发技术也得到了广泛应用。J2ME平台可以实现跨平台性能,能够对多种操作系统进行支持,对开发者而言,这意味着你可以同时开发适用于多种不同平台的应用软件,而不必针对不同操作系统分别开发不同的程序。
其次,我们需要重点讲解J2ME教程的学习内容。首先,我们需要了解基础的Java编程语言知识。如果你是完全的Java新手,那么建议先花费一部分时间了解基本的Java编程语言知识,比如Java语言的变量、数据类型、流程控制语句、数组、集合等知识。在学习J2ME的过程中,我们需要将这些基础知识与J2ME平台技术进行结合,才能编写出符合J2ME标准的应用程序。
其次,我们需要学习J2ME平台的基本概念和架构。J2ME平台由三个重要的单元组成:连接器(Connection Framework)、配置(Configuration Profile)和配置文件(Configuration File)。Connector可以帮助我们实现对移动设备中各种资源的访问,包括文件、数据库、互联网等等;而Configuration和Profile都是用来描述不同配置下的设备和J2ME环境的标准。在学习J2ME技术时,我们需要掌握这些基本概念和J2ME平台的架构原理,为接下来的真正编写和开发应用程序奠定基础。
接下来,我们需要学习J2ME应用程序的编写。这是J2ME教程的核心部分,也是我们掌握J2ME技术的重要环节。针对J2ME移动应用程序开发,Java Micro Edition SDK提供了一些基本的API和开发工具,通过这些工具帮助我们简化开发过程,并降低了Java应用程序的复杂度。在学习应用程序开发时,我们可以按照自己的需求,包括图形界面的设计、业务逻辑及数据持久化模块的实现等等,并对J2ME的各种基本特性和API进行深入研究,同时借鉴其他开发者的实践经验和突破。
最后,我们需要掌握J2ME应用程序的测试和发布。与任何开发项目一样,J2ME应用程序的测试和发布也是十分重要的环节。在测试环节中,我们需要对应用程序进行功能测试、界面测试、性能测试等各种测试,检查程序是否出现了明显的Bug或者表现不良。而在发布环境中,我们需要了解J2ME应用所针对的不同移动平台及其各种特征,根据目标平台进行开发和优化。
J2ME技术的广泛应用证明了其越来越重要的地位,对于那些准备进入移动应用开发领域和移动设备开发领域的初学者来说,学习J2ME教程是必须的一步。在学习这一系列课程时,我们需要做到耐心和恒心,同时也需要借助相关工具进行开发和优化,学习并应用J2ME技术。只有这样,才能够真正意义上成为一个合格的J2ME开发者。